Principal Software Engineer, Engine

2 weeks ago


Los Angeles, California, United States Riot Games Full time

Riot engineers bring deep knowledge of specific technical areas but also value the opportunity to work in a variety of broader domains. As a Principal Software Engineer, you'll also dive into projects that focus on team cohesiveness and cross-team objectives. You'll partner closely with other game makers on features and provide other engineers with a clear illustration of extraordinary engineering.

As a Principal Software Engineer and Technical Lead for the Foundations team on an Unpublished R&D Product, you provide technical leadership, technical designs and hands-on implementations for a wide area of technical areas in an Unreal game development environment. You will work in a team alongside a product lead, designers, artists, and other engineers to answer fundamental product questions and build experiences that will fulfill our players' imaginative dreams.

Responsibilities:Lead and contribute to technical design and implementation of foundational systems including, UI foundations, cross-platform support, CI/CD pipelines, artificial intelligence bots, art and gameplay tools. Collaborate with product and discipline leads to identify focus areas, handoff points, and provide the best solution for the development phaseWork closely with gameplay and backend teams to deliver foundational technology for the game product. Partner with designers and artists to create satisfying user experiencesRequired Qualifications8+ years of professional programming experienceExperience shipping Unreal titles Strong knowledge of data driven design principlesBS in Computer Science, or proven understanding of Computer Science fundamentalsStrong OO C/C++/C# programming experienceExcellent debugging skillsExperience collaborating with teammates across multiple disciplinesProduct sense, pragmatism, and player empathy in making tech decisionsDesired QualificationsOnline SaaS (software as a service) game development experienceThorough understanding of common UI software design patterns (MVC, MVVM, MVP)Experience shipping on console platformsExperience in performance analysis for CPU and GPU using industry standard toolsFor this role, you'll find success through craft expertise and a collaborative spirit that prioritizes the delight of players. We will look at your past studies and experience, but for this role, we also look for dedicated people with a personal relationship with games. If you embody player empathy and care about players' experiences, this is the role for youOur Perks:

Riot focuses on work/life balance, shown by our open paid time off policy and other perks such as flexible work schedules. We offer medical, dental, and life insurance, parental leave for you, your spouse/domestic partner, and children, and a 401k with company match. Check out our benefits pages for more information.

Riot Games fosters a player and workplace experience that values teamwork embodied by the Summoner's Code and Community Code. Our culture embraces differences as a strength, and our values are the guiding principles for how we approach work. We are committed to putting diversity and inclusion (D&I) at the center of everything we do and promoting a fair and collaborative culture where Rioters treat one another with dignity and respect. We encourage you to read more about our value of thriving together and our ongoing work to build the most inclusive company in Gaming.



  • Los Angeles, California, United States Riot Games Full time

    Riot Engineers bring deep knowledge of specific technical areas but also value the chance to work in many broader domains. As a Software Engineer, you'll also dive into projects that focus on team cohesiveness and cross-team goals. You'll lead without authority and provide other engineers with a clear illustration of extraordinary engineering.As a Principal...


  • Los Angeles, California, United States RS&H, Inc. Full time

    RS&H, Inc.Principal Airfield EngineerUS-CA-Los AngelesJob ID: Type: Regular Full-Time# of Openings: 1Category: Civil & StructuralLos AngelesOverviewEmployee-owned, RS&H is one of the nation's leading architecture, engineering, and consulting firms whose associates work hard every day to create a more connected future where everyone can thrive. We offer an...

  • Software Engineer

    4 weeks ago


    Los Angeles, California, United States Matal Full time

    Responsiblities Participating in software development of new products across all phases of the product lifecycle from concept development to lab and offsite integration and evaluation. Opportunities include embedded control systems and operator interface development. Working cohesively on a multi-functional team with exciting technologies and products....


  • Los Angeles, California, United States Riot Games Full time

    Data Engineers at Riot bring deep knowledge of data management so we can synthesize data within and across data domains. Our engineers are player and Rioter focused and aim to find solutions that make players excited to experience our games, and Rioters excited to deliver on our mission. Principal Engineers, at Riot, are often called on to help with the...


  • Los Angeles, California, United States Skyview 1 Full time

    SkyView 1 – Staff Software Engineer SkyView 1 is a high-growth fintech company on a mission to make wealth management better by putting banking products in the hands of the most comprehensive and independent financial advisors. Our team is building a platform that enables financial advisors to offer a high-interest, full-suite banking solution to their...


  • Los Angeles, California, United States Riot Games Full time

    Riot engineers bring deep knowledge of specific technical areas but also value the opportunity to work in a variety of broader domains. As a Software Engineer, you'll also dive into projects that focus on team cohesiveness and cross-team goals. You'll lead without authority and provide other engineers with a clear illustration of extraordinary engineering.As...

  • Software Engineer

    1 month ago


    Los Angeles, California, United States BlueCargo Inc. Full time

    BLUECARGOBlueCargo is building software to handle transportation of containers from the ports to the first warehouses by truck - also called first mile delivery. We are bringing the Freight Tech revolution.The startup was founded by two female entrepreneurs, graduated from Y Combinator (2018 batch), and has raised a 4 million seed round. We are at the...

  • Software Engineer

    1 month ago


    Los Angeles, California, United States wipros Full time

    Responsibilities Design and build advanced applications for the iOS platform. Collaborate with cross-functional teams to define design and ship new features. Write Unit-test code for robustness including edge cases usability and general reliability Work on bug fixing and improving application performance. Continuously discover evaluate and implement new...


  • Los Angeles, California, United States Riot Games Full time

    Riot engineers bring deep knowledge of specific technical areas but also value the opportunity to work in a variety of broader domains. As a Software Engineer, you'll also dive into projects that focus on team cohesiveness and cross-team objectives. You'll lead without authority and provide other engineers with a clear illustration of extraordinary...


  • Los Angeles, California, United States A-1 Full time

    The OpportunityRS&H is currently seeking an Principal Airfield Engineer to join our Aviation Practice in Los Angeles, CaliforniaJob Summary:Utilize your knowledge and skills in working together with the regional team across disciplines to provide integrated service to clients in Los Angeles, CA and surrounding states. RS&H is passionate about aviation. We...


  • Los Angeles, California, United States BAE Systems Full time

    Job Description Actuation System Architecture & Design EngineerBAE Systems wants your Systems Engineering talent to develop complex system architectures and perform system design activities such as developing and managing system, hardware and software requirements, performing system level integration/test and assisting in validation for complex actuation...


  • Los Angeles, California, United States BAE Systems Full time

    Job Description Actuation System Architecture & Design EngineerBAE Systems wants your Systems Engineering talent to develop complex system architectures and perform system design activities such as developing and managing system, hardware and software requirements, performing system level integration/test and assisting in validation for complex actuation...

  • Software Engineer

    1 month ago


    Los Angeles, California, United States wipros Full time

    Responsibilities Executes standard software solutions design development and technical troubleshooting. Writes secure and high-quality code using the syntax of at least one programming language with limited guidance. Designs develops codes and troubleshoots with consideration of upstream and downstream systems and technical implications. Applies knowledge of...


  • Los Angeles, California, United States FUN-GI Full time

    FUN-GI designs games that define new genres. Our continued mission is to shift the paradigm by publishing games as brands guided by purpose, fun, and design.Beyond unannounced titles, we service live operations for House Flip, a top-ranked game in the Apple App Store and Google Play with over 16 million downloads and rated at 4.5-stars with 250,000+ reviews....

  • Software Engineer

    6 days ago


    Los Angeles, California, United States Rula Full time

    We believe that mental health is just as important as physical health. We recognize that mental health issues can be complex and multifaceted, and we are dedicated to treating the whole person, not just the symptoms.We aim to create a world where mental health is no longer stigmatized or marginalized, but rather is embraced as an integral part of one's...


  • Los Angeles, California, United States Facebook Full time

    Reality Labs at Meta is building products that make it easier for people to connect with the ones they love most, enjoy top-notch, wire-free VR, and push the future of computing platforms. We are a team of world-class experts developing and shipping products at the intersection of hardware, software and content.As a Software Engineer, Video on the Reality...


  • Los Angeles, California, United States Metropolis Technologies Full time

    Location: Santa Monica, CA, Seattle, WA, or New York City, NY (Hybrid) The CompanyMetropolis is an artificial intelligence company for the real world. Metropolis' computer vision platform enables people to transact in the physical world with even greater ease than we experience online. Today, we are reimagining parking. Because it's important, it's...


  • Los Angeles, California, United States poieto Full time

    Senior Software Engineer~6 month to 1 year Independent Contract position with opportunity for extension. Start Date ASAP~Responsibilities:Leading the development of a robust web-based tool Joining a small, cross-functional and hybrid-remote team Collaborating with front-end, data science, and integrations specialists but being responsible for full stack tool...


  • Los Angeles, California, United States Riot Games Full time

    Riot engineers bring deep knowledge of specific technical areas but also value the opportunity to work in a variety of broader domains. As a Software Engineer, you'll dive into projects that focus on team cohesiveness and cross-team objectives. You'll drive engine technology and provide other engineers and technical artists with a clear illustration of...


  • Los Angeles, California, United States Stellar Pizza Full time

    Who We Are:Stellar Pizza is on a mission to revolutionize the food industry and we need your help We use advanced robotics to bake pizzas from scratch in under five minutes and have been featured in Forbes, Thrillist, EaterLA, and the LA Times. Our team of rocket scientists turned food automation pioneers is searching for the best and brightest to join our...